Weather in August

The last month of the summer, August, is a hot month in Perdu Temps, French Guiana, with an average temperature ranging between min 24.5°C (76.1°F) and max 30.4°C (86.7°F).

Temperature

At the onset of August, Perdu Temps records an average high-temperature of a hot 30.4°C (86.7°F), showing little deviation from the preceding month. The nighttime temperature dips to a warm 24.5°C (76.1°F) on average during August.

Heat index

The heat index for August is estimated at a sweltering 38°C (100.4°F). Greater preventive actions are needed, heat exhaustion and heat cramps are likely. Persistent activity could provoke heatstroke.
It is crucial to understand that heat index figures are for shade and gentle wind conditions. Direct sunlight exposure may result in a rise of the heat index by 15 Fahrenheit (8 Celsius) degrees.
Note: The heat index, also known as 'apparent temperature' or 'feels like', evaluates the perceived heat by adding the effect of moisture in the air. An individual's perception of weather can be swayed by a variety of elements including metabolic differences, pregnancy status, and their level of physical exertion. Direct sunlight can potentially raise the heat index by 15 Fahrenheit (8 Celsius) degrees, so it's crucial to consider. Heat index values are extremely significant for babies and toddlers. Young people are generally more susceptible than adults because they perspire less. Furthermore, their proportionally larger skin surface to their petite bodies and the increased heat output from their actions add to the risk.
Perspiring is a crucial mechanism for the human body, allowing it to release excessive warmth through evaporating sweat. An increase in relative humidity retards evaporation, subsequently reducing the body's heat removal rate and leading to a sensation of being overly warm. Should the body fail to balance its heat gain, the escalating temperature poses health challenges.

Humidity

In Perdu Temps, French Guiana, the average relative humidity in August is 78%.

Rainfall

In Perdu Temps, in August, it is raining for 20.9 days, with typically 71mm (2.8") of accumulated precipitation. In Perdu Temps, during the entire year, the rain falls for 288 days and collects up to 1773mm (69.8") of precipitation.

Daylight

The average length of the day in August in Perdu Temps is 12h and 17min.
On the first day of the month, sunrise is at 06:29 and sunset at 18:49. On the last day of August, sunrise is at 06:27 and sunset at 18:39 -03.

Sunshine

In Perdu Temps, the average sunshine in August is 8.9h.

UV index

The months with the highest UV index in Perdu Temps are July through November, with an average maximum UV index of 7. A UV Index of 6 to 7 symbolizes a high health risk from unsafe exposure to UV radiation for the ordinary person.
